Description
This inspector allow you to pick a single function and then present the clif ir (before and after optimization) and compiled vcode/asm of said function. It should also show the mapping between clif ir and vcode instructions in a way similar to godbolt's compiler explorer. As a bonus it could also show the original rust source and the mir of the compiled function. Preferably the inspector would be usable for other Cranelift users too if they dump all necessary info in the right format.
